What is Membrane Roof Coating
A membrane roof coating is a fluid-applied roofing product designed to protect and rejuvenate commercial roofing membranes, such as EPDM, TPO, and PVC. These roof spray coating systems create a seamless barrier over existing roofing. This added layer safeguards the original roofing materials from UV rays, moisture, and temperature changes.
Unlike traditional tear-offs and full replacements, membrane roof coatings can often be installed without disrupting business operations. They are a sustainable and cost-efficient alternative to complete re-roofing.
Why Membrane Roof Coating Systems Matter in Rochester, NY
The average annual snowfall in Rochester exceeds 100 inches. This constant freeze-thaw cycle puts enormous stress on commercial roofs. Without proper protection, cracks, leaks, and material shrinkage can occur rapidly. A properly applied rubberized roof membrane or roof spray coating prevents these issues by adding flexibility and elasticity to the roof’s surface, helping it withstand temperature shifts and moisture penetration.

Key Benefits of Membrane Roof Coating Systems
1. Increase Roof Lifespan by 10 to 20 Years
Applying a membrane roof coating can substantially extend the lifespan of a commercial roof. In many cases, a properly maintained coating adds up to 20 years of service life to an existing roofing membrane. This enables businesses to defer full roof replacement and allocate capital to other priorities.
The potential for roof life extension is especially valuable for warehouses, retail properties, and manufacturing facilities operating under tight budget constraints. For commercial buildings in Rochester, NY, this approach serves as a smart long-term strategy.
2. Prevent Leaks with Membrane Coatings
Water infiltration remains one of the greatest challenges for commercial roofing systems, particularly flat roofs. Accumulated rainwater, melting snow, and ice dams can seep through seams and overflow over time. A spray-applied or rubberized membrane coating forms a waterproof barrier that seals minor cracks and prevents leaks from developing. This added protection reduces the risk of damage to inventory, equipment, and interior structures while also mitigating the potential for mold and costly repairs.
3. Reduce Energy Costs
Reflective membrane coatings can lower rooftop temperatures by up to 30%, helping to reduce interior cooling costs during the warmer months. By reflecting sunlight away from the roof, these coatings prevent heat absorption, which can reduce energy consumption. In commercial buildings, this results in a more energy-efficient environment, which reduces the load on HVAC systems and lowers utility bills. Many membrane systems include reflective pigments that deflect sunlight, reduce HVAC loads, and lead to noticeable savings on energy bills for commercial properties.
4. Fast Application with Minimal Disruption
Unlike traditional re-roofing projects that involve extensive demolition and extended work timelines, membrane roof coatings are applied quickly and with minimal mess. Businesses in Rochester, NY, benefit from this low-disruption solution, especially when day-to-day operations cannot be paused for construction.
5. Cost-Effective Maintenance
The cost of applying a membrane coating is considerably lower than that of a full commercial roof replacement. Routine inspections and periodic recoating help maintain the protective barrier, minimizing the need for emergency repairs. This proactive maintenance approach extends the life of the existing roofing system while keeping operational costs predictable.
Types of Membrane Roof Coatings for Flat Roofs
When choosing the best membrane roof coating for your commercial property in Rochester, NY, consider factors such as the type of roof, local climate, and your building’s unique needs.
Below, we’ll explore various membrane roof coatings that can help you extend your roof’s life, reduce maintenance costs, and improve energy efficiency.
1. Acrylic Coatings: Reflective and Energy-Efficient for Warm Climates
What are Acrylic Coatings
Acrylic coatings are water-based solutions designed to form a seamless, reflective layer over your roof. Available in light colors like white, these coatings reflect up to 80% or more of sunlight, reducing heat absorption.
Why Use Acrylic Coatings in Rochester, NY
During Rochester’s hot summers, acrylic coatings help maintain cooler indoor temperatures by reflecting solar heat, which reduces HVAC loads and lowers energy bills. This makes them ideal for energy-conscious commercial buildings.
Key Benefits
- Reflective Surface: Helps lower cooling costs by reflecting sunlight.
- UV Protection: Shields the roofing membrane from damaging UV rays.
- Water Resistance: Seals surfaces to prevent leaks and water intrusion.
- Quick Drying: Fast application means minimal business interruption.
2. Silicone Coatings: Exceptional Waterproofing for Flat Roofs
What are Silicone Coatings
Silicone coatings are rubberized, hydrophobic solutions that naturally repel water. They are specifically formulated to protect flat roofs where ponding water is a frequent concern.
Why Use Silicone Coatings in Rochester, NY
With Rochester’s regular rain and snowmelt, ponding water is a common issue on flat roofs. Silicone coatings provide a highly waterproof barrier,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age.
Key Benefits
- Waterproofing: Protects against standing water, making it ideal for flat roofs.
- UV Resistance: Resists degradation from the sun, improving longevity.
- Flexible and Durable: Performs well in a range of temperatures and harsh weather conditions.
- Low Maintenance: Durable with minimal maintenance requirements.
Silicone coatings are best for flat or low-slope commercial roofs prone to water pooling.
3. Polyurethane Coatings: High-Durability for Foot-Traffic Roofs
What are Polyurethane Coatings
Polyurethane coatings are tough, impact-resistant membranes commonly used on commercial roofs with regular access or rooftop equipment. Their durability makes them perfect for high-traffic areas.
Why Use Polyurethane Coatings in Rochester, NY
For buildings like warehouses, manufacturing facilities, or properties with HVAC units on the roof, polyurethane coatings offer the resilience needed to withstand foot traffic and mechanical wear.
Key Benefits
- Durability: Handles wear from foot traffic and rooftop equipment.
- Chemical Resistance: Withstands exposure to oils and industrial substances.
- Resilient: Protects against physical and environmental threats.
- All-Weather Performance: Adapts to changing temperatures and harsh elements.
Polyurethane Coatings are best for factories, warehouses, or any commercial roof that requires tough, long-term protection.
4. Butyl Rubber Coatings: Seamless Protection for Aging Roofs
What are Butyl Rubber Coatings
Butyl rubber coatings are flexible, seamless systems designed to restore aging commercial roofs. They adhere directly to existing surfaces, sealing cracks and extending the roof’s performance without requiring full replacement.
Why Use Butyl Rubber Coatings in Rochester, NY
Older roofs often develop leaks and structural weaknesses. Butyl rubber coatings offer a restorative solution, forming a watertight barrier that moves with the roof to prevent future issues.
Key Benefits
- Seamless Application: No seams mean fewer weak points and better water resistance.
- Flexibility: Expands and contracts in response to temperature changes or changes in structure.
- Waterproofing: Strong protection against leaks, especially for roofs that are deteriorating.
- Cost-Effective Restoration: Extends the life of older roofs without major renovation costs.
Butyl rubber coatings are best for aging commercial roofs showing signs of wear, leaks, or cracking.

Signs That Indicate the Need for a Roof Coating
As a commercial property owner, regularly inspecting your roof helps maintain its durability and functionality. Here are some common signs that indicate your roof may benefit from a protective membrane coating:
1. Cracks or Blisters on the Roof Surface
Roofing materials can become brittle over time and develop cracks or blisters due to exposure to weather, thermal expansion, or improper installation. According to the U.S. General Services Administration (GSA), “Expansion and contraction place strains both on the roof structure (deck and walls) and strain the flashings. These strains can cause the roof mat to tear and mortar in coping joints to crack, providing sources for water entry.” Cracks compromise the roof’s integrity, allowing water to seep through and cause further damage. Blisters weaken the roofing membrane, which can potentially lead to leaks and structural issues. A coating can help seal cracks and prevent water infiltration, extending the roof’s lifespan.
2. Standing Water After Rainfall
Flat and low-slope roofs are prone to ponding water when rainwater doesn’t drain properly. Standing water can cause roof deterioration, encourage mold growth, and lead to leaks. A membrane roof coating can help improve drainage and create a waterproof barrier, reducing the risk of standing water.
3. Discoloration or UV-Related Fading
Constant exposure to UV rays can cause roofing materials to degrade, leading to discoloration or fading. This reduces the roof’s reflective properties. When UV damage occurs, a reflective membrane coating can restore the roof’s appearance while offering additional protection against further degradation and improving energy efficiency.
4. Increased Energy Bills Due to Heat Absorption
Roofs that absorb excessive heat can raise cooling costs by transferring heat into the building. A reflective roof coating can reduce heat absorption, lower cooling costs, and improve energy efficiency by reflecting sunlight and keeping the building cooler.
5. Recurring Leaks or Damp Spots Inside the Building
Frequent leaks or damp spots inside the building indicate problems with the roofing. Leaks result from damaged or worn-out roofing materials. A roof coating can seal vulnerable areas, preventing water infiltration and protecting the interior from damage. Step-by-Step Process of Installing a Membrane Roof Coating System
Installing a membrane roof coating involves a systematic, multi-step process to achieve maximum performance and long-term durability.
- Inspection: Evaluate the existing roof condition to identify any necessary repairs.
- Cleaning: Remove dirt, debris, and contaminants to promote proper adhesion.
- Repairs: Fix cracks, punctures, or leaks in the existing membrane.
- Primer Application: Apply primer if needed, depending on the substrate and coating type.
- Coating Application: Apply the membrane coating using specialized spray equipment or rollers for uniform coverage.
- Curing: Allow the coating to fully cure as per the manufacturer’s guidelines before returning the roof to regular use.
Maintenance Tips for Maximizing Coating Longevity
Conduct Biannual Roof Inspections: Schedule professional inspections at least twice a year, preferably in the spring and fall, to detect early signs of wear or damage. Additional inspections are recommended after severe weather events, especially in Rochester’s winter and storm-prone seasons.
Clear Debris and Drainage Areas: Keep the roof surface clean by removing leaves, branches, and other debris from it. Make sure drains, scuppers, and gutters are unobstructed to prevent ponding water and improve drainage performance.
Promptly Address Minor Repairs: Small cracks, punctures, or abrasions can develop over time. Addressing these issues early, through patching or touch-up coating, can prevent more extensive and expensive repairs later.
Avoid Unnecessary Foot Traffic: Limit roof access to maintenance personnel and use designated walkways where possible. Foot traffic can accelerate wear, especially on reflective or silicone coatings. For roofs that require regular access, opt for more durable systems, such as polyurethane.
Recoat as Recommended: Most membrane roof coatings require reapplication every 10 to 15 years, depending on the product and environmental conditions.
Maintain Accurate Records: Keep detailed records of inspections, maintenance, and repairs. This helps monitor the roof’s condition over time and supports warranty claims if needed.
